???????????????? ???????????????????????? ??????????????????????????????????????????????????????? ????????????????????????????????????????? ???????????????????????????????????????????????????????????????????????? ????????????????????????????????????????????????????????????????????????????????? ?????????? ?????????? ?????????????????????????????????